Join Apple Maps Quality Engineering as we scale Android automation testing across SDK, and API validation. This role is hands-on: you'll build and maintain modern automation frameworks, strengthen Espresso + Jetpack Compose UI testing, improve test reliability (flake reduction), and raise confidence in CI. If you enjoy building automation systems that are trusted and scalable-and partnering closely with Android developers-this role is for you.
If you enjoy developer-adjacent work, framework building, and turning flaky tests into high-signal automation, you'll fit right in. Our QE team focuses on enabling fast, reliable validation for Android features and SDK/API functionality.
Bachelor's in CS/SE or equivalent experience\nStrong hands-on experience building Android automation testing in production environments\nProficiency with Espresso and experience testing Jetpack Compose UI\nSolid Kotlin (preferred) or Java coding skills (debugging, reading code, writing testable code)\nFamiliarity with Gradle, Git, and CI pipelines\nExperience testing RESTful APIs and validating backend-integrated flows\nClear communication skills (writeups, bug reports, PR reviews, technical explanations)
Experience building or extending automation frameworks (architecture patterns, utilities, libraries)\nExperience with UI Automator or Appium (as needed for system-level scenarios)\nExperience with test stabilization (flake detection, retry strategy, quarantine workflows, signal metrics)\nExperience with device/lab environments and execution at scale\nExperience with test result reporting, aggregation, and dashboards\nFamiliarity with Maps/location frameworks is a plus
